Poszukuję obszernego, internetowego zasobu dokumentacji dotyczącego osadzania interpretera Ruby w programach C lub C++ oraz API (API) do tego celu.Gdzie jest dokumentacja API osadzania dla interpretera Ruby?
Sekcja na ten temat w książce Pickaxe jest całkiem niezła, ale moja wersja odnosi się do Rubiego 1.8 i interesuje mnie zakres aktualnych wersji ruby, tj. 1.8.x, 1.9.x i 2.0, a także liczba różnic między obsługą osadzania w tym zakresie wersji.
Dla porównania, interpreter Ruby w pytaniu jest głównym Ruby tłumacza od http://www.ruby-lang.org/en/
znalazłem na stackoverflow szereg szczegółowych pytań związanych z innymi aspektami niniejszego (error handling)(state reset)(c++): czego szukam jest w dokumentacji, czy każdy, z którego zbierano takie odpowiedzi!
Istnieje także Ruby 1.8 i Unix centric guide.
Istnieje dokumentacja API języka C dla języka Ruby, używana do pisania rozszerzeń, a także do osadzania. Można go znaleźć na github (ruby 2.0) i (ruby 1.9) ale obsługa różnice w wersji wydaje pozostawiamy czytelnikowi
W rozdziale extending ruby w książce kilof jest teraz dostępne w Internecie w postaci pliku PDF.
Wygląda na to, że tłumacz jest nadal w trakcie pracy. Oczywiście, po zakończeniu i wysyłce będzie to bardzo interesujące. – grrussel